About this calculator
Should I recover overhead per hour or per dollar?
Per hour is more accurate for labour-heavy work, because a job's overhead consumption tracks the time it ties up your crew, not its material value.
My overhead percentage looks high. Is that bad?
Not necessarily. It usually means either revenue is too low for your cost base or you carry more infrastructure than your volume needs. Both are fixable once measured.
The formula
overhead rate = total indirect costs ÷ revenue (or ÷ billable hours)
